首页 / 日本服务器 / 正文
SSL证书安装全攻略,从选择到部署的全方位指南

Time:2025年03月11日 Read:12 评论:42 作者:y21dr45

在当今数字化时代,网络安全已成为企业和个人不可忽视的重要议题,SSL(Secure Sockets Layer)证书,作为保障网络通信安全的关键组件,其重要性不言而喻,本文将详细解析SSL证书的申请、安装及配置过程,帮助读者全面了解并掌握这一关键技术。

SSL证书概述

SSL证书安装全攻略,从选择到部署的全方位指南

SSL证书是一种由受信任的证书颁发机构(CA)签发的数字证书,用于在客户端(如浏览器)与服务器之间建立加密通道,这种加密通道确保了数据在传输过程中的机密性、完整性和身份验证,有效防止了数据被窃取或篡改的风险,随着技术的发展,SSL的继任者TLS(Transport Layer Security)提供了更强的安全性和更多的功能,但两者在广义上常被统称为SSL/TLS证书。

SSL证书的重要性

  1. 数据加密:SSL证书通过加密技术,将敏感信息转化为密文形式进行传输,即使数据在传输过程中被截获,也无法被解密和读取。
  2. 身份验证:SSL证书能够验证网站的真实身份,确保用户访问的是合法、可信赖的网站,而非钓鱼网站或恶意仿冒的网站。
  3. 提升搜索引擎排名:搜索引擎如谷歌等,会优先推荐使用SSL证书的网站,因为这类网站被认为更加安全可靠,用户体验也更好。
  4. 增强用户信任:当用户访问一个使用SSL证书的网站时,浏览器会显示安全锁图标,这有助于增强用户对网站的信任感。

SSL证书类型

  1. DV(域名验证)证书:适合个人网站或小型企业,只验证域名所有权。
  2. OV(组织验证)证书:适合中小企业,验证域名所有权及企业身份信息。
  3. EV(扩展验证)证书:适合大型企业和电子商务网站,提供最高级别的信任认证,浏览器地址栏会显示绿色公司名称。

SSL证书申请流程

  1. 选择证书类型:根据需求选择合适的SSL证书类型。
  2. 生成CSR文件:在服务器上生成包含公钥和其他相关信息的CSR文件。
  3. 提交CSR文件:将CSR文件提交给选定的CA,并按照要求完成验证流程。
  4. 下载证书:验证通过后,CA会签发证书文件,包括公钥证书、私钥和中间证书(如有)。

SSL证书安装与配置

SSL证书的安装和配置因服务器类型而异,以下是针对常见服务器类型的安装步骤:

Nginx服务器

  1. 上传证书文件:将证书文件(通常是.crt或.pem文件)、私钥文件(private.key)和中间证书(intermediate.crt,如有)上传到服务器,建议放置在/etc/nginx/ssl/目录下。
  2. 配置Nginx:编辑Nginx配置文件(如/etc/nginx/nginx.conf或对应的站点配置文件),添加以下指令:
    • ssl_certificate:指定公钥证书的路径。
    • ssl_certificate_key:指定私钥文件的路径。
    • ssl_trusted_certificate:指定中间证书的路径(如有)。
    • ssl_protocols:设置支持的SSL/TLS协议版本,如TLSv1.2 TLSv1.3。
    • ssl_ciphers:设置加密套件,如HIGH:!aNULL:!MD5。
  3. 重启Nginx:保存配置文件并重启Nginx服务,使配置生效。
  4. 测试配置:使用在线工具(如SSL Labs的SSL Test)检查SSL配置是否正确。

Apache服务器

  1. 上传证书文件:将证书文件、私钥文件和中间证书(如有)上传到服务器,通常存放在/etc/apache2/ssl/目录下。
  2. 配置Apache:编辑Apache配置文件(如/etc/apache2/sites-available/default-ssl.conf或对应的站点配置文件),添加以下指令:
    • SSLEngine:设置为on以启用SSL支持。
    • SSLCertificateFile:指定公钥证书的路径。
    • SSLCertificateKeyFile:指定私钥文件的路径。
    • SSLCertificateChainFile:指定中间证书的路径(如有)。
  3. 启用SSL模块并重启Apache:运行命令sudo a2enmod ssl启用SSL模块,然后重启Apache服务使配置生效。
  4. 测试配置:同样使用在线工具检查SSL配置是否正确。

SSL证书后续维护

  1. 定期更新:SSL证书具有有效期,通常为一年或更短,确保在证书到期前及时续订,避免网站因证书过期而无法访问。
  2. 监控有效期:定期检查证书的有效期,设置提醒以便及时续订。
  3. 备份私钥:妥善保管私钥文件,并定期备份以防丢失或损坏导致证书失效。
  4. 更新协议与密码套件:随着安全标准的升级,定期更新SSL/TLS协议和密码套件以抵御新出现的威胁。

SSL证书的安装与配置是构建安全网络环境的重要步骤,通过选择合适的证书类型、正确获取并配置证书以及持续的维护与优化,可以有效提升网站的安全性和用户信任度,随着网络威胁的不断演变和技术的进步,保持对SSL证书及其相关安全实践的了解与应用对于维护网络环境的长期安全至关重要,希望本文能为您的SSL证书之旅提供有益的参考和指导。

标签: ssl证书如何安装 
排行榜
关于我们
「好主机」服务器测评网专注于为用户提供专业、真实的服务器评测与高性价比推荐。我们通过硬核性能测试、稳定性追踪及用户真实评价,帮助企业和个人用户快速找到最适合的服务器解决方案。无论是云服务器、物理服务器还是企业级服务器,好主机都是您值得信赖的选购指南!
快捷菜单1
服务器测评
VPS测评
VPS测评
服务器资讯
服务器资讯
扫码关注
鲁ICP备2022041413号-1